COIL COMPONENT
A coil component includes a magnetic portion that includes metal particles and a resin material, a coil conductor embedded in the magnetic portion and having a core portion, and outer electrodes electrically connected to the coil conductor. The magnetic portion includes an outer coating and a magnetic base having a protrusion portion. The protrusion portion is inserted into the core portion. The filling factor of the metal particles in the magnetic base is higher than the filling factor of the metal particles in the outer coating.

Conformable Induction Coils for Induction Joining
A method and apparatus for joining parts. A plurality of conformable induction coils embedded in a number of elastomeric sheets is positioned relative to a first composite part of the parts and a second composite part of the parts. A magnetic field is generated with the plurality of conformable induction coils. The magnetic field is configured to generate heat in a magnetically permeable material at a joint location. The heat joins the first composite part and the second composite part to each other.

ELECTROMAGNETIC COIL, MOLD, AND ELECTROMAGNETIC COIL MANUFACTURING METHOD
An electromagnetic coil, a mold, and an electromagnetic coil manufacturing method are provided. The electromagnetic coil includes an annular main body, and an inner peripheral wall of the annular main body comprises multiple claw poles arranged at intervals in a circumferential direction. The electromagnetic coil further includes an encapsulation layer, and the encapsulation layer is capable of encapsulating an upper annular wall, a lower annular wall, and an outer peripheral wall of the annular main body. The encapsulation layer is not disposed between the claw poles, and is formed by injection molding of a resin material. In the electromagnetic coil provided in the present invention, the encapsulation layer is not disposed between the claw poles of the inner peripheral wall of the annular main body, such that after moisture having entered the interior of the coil can be discharged therefrom within a short time.
